根据《BUILT TO LAST? Rethinking the aging of critical infrastructure》报告,以下为全文主要内容概括: 1. 基础设施老化问题日益严峻,主要由于老化、资金不足、需求变化、气候变化、建设瓶颈和脆弱性增加等因素。 2. 现有基础设施大多建于20世纪50-70年代,已接近或超过预期寿命,存在明显脆弱性。 3. 管理基础设施老化需要更深入理解系统复杂性,包括非线性行为和失效模式。 4. 预测是管理老化的关键,需要结合加速寿命测试、物理建模和基于AI的模式识别等方法。 5. 老化管理需要关注全生命周期,包括材料科学、系统设计、软件设计、维护和预测性维护等。 6. 老化管理价值链包括数据架构、现场数据采集和分析、集成解决方案提供和最终应用。 7. 基础设施所有者和运营商需要采取综合战略,包括技术采用、采购、生态系统、数据、财务和组织准备等方面。
